
The U.S. Department of the Treasury's Office of Foreign Assets Control (OFAC) has recently sanctioned a Cambodian senator believed to be orchestrating significant cryptocurrency scam operations. This move comes as part of a broader crackdown on fraudulent activities in the crypto sector. Alongside the sanctions, OFAC reported the seizure of over 500 fraudulent web domains that were allegedly utilized to facilitate these scams, highlighting the increasing concern over the proliferation of deceptive practices in cryptocurrency investments. The senator in question is accused of being deeply involved in a web of scams that have defrauded numerous investors, prompting regulatory bodies to take decisive action.
